Xerox DocuMate 632

The Xerox DocuMate 632 is a departmental duplex flatbed scanner that scans up to 70 images per minute (ipm) in duplex mode. The 8.5” x 14.5” flatbed is the only departmental scanner that can be programmed to automatically scan to 99 different customizable applications or devices. Documents can be converted to text-searchable PDF in one easy step. Now you can instantly search documents for keywords or phrases. The DocuMate 632’s one-step installation is a snap with the plug and play Hi-Speed USB 2.0 port.Minimize

HP Scanjet N8460

Quickly scan up to 35 ppm/70 ipm, using a 100-sheet automatic document feeder. Create a stand-alone document management solution or seamlessly integrate the scanner into existing systems. Capture images from books and more on the legal-size flatbed scanner.
